It is with great sadness that the family of Jasper Edward Atkinson announces his passing after a battle with cancer on Saturday, August 18, 2018 at the age of seventy two. Jasper served in the U.S. Navy at the age of seventeen and was a dedicated employee of Valero Refinery for forty six years. Jasper was a long time season ticket holder for Calallen Wildcat football games and rarely, if ever, missed a game. There was never a dull moment with him. He could light up a room and bring you to tears with laughter. He was a kind, caring and generous man. Jasper will be forever known for his passion of his family, friends, his ranch and Calallen Wildcat football.
